Needlecraft Hobby Kit
For instance, if you have been wanting to learn how to do a needlecraft, such as cross stitch or crewel
embroidery, there is no better way to start than with a kit. In a hobby kit, you will receive a piece of cloth with
the design already stamped on, yarn or floss in the proper colors and possibly already cut to the proper lengths,
and a needle. You may even get an embroidery hoop in the kit. When you buy a hobby kit, be sure to read on the
package to see if any other materials or tools will be needed to do the hobby.
Model Car Kit
A hobby kit is also the best way to learn a hobby like building model cars. In a model car kit, you will get all
the pieces you need and detailed instructions. In some kits, you might also receive paint, a brush, and glue, but
read the label. You might have to provide these things separately.
Hobby Kit Gifts
When choosing Christmas or birthday gifts for a young person, consider a hobby kit, such as a candle-making kit
or a rock tumbling kit. In the fall, the stores are full of kits that could start a kid on a hobby that would last
throughout his life. You can find small weaving loom kits, glycerine soap making kits, bead craft kits,
wood-burning kits, and art kits. There is a line of colorful books put out by the Klutz company that each gives
instruction in a hobby and has a packet of materials for learning the hobby. Some of the topics Klutz books cover
are polymer clay modeling, hair styling, and pompon creations. They are all cleverly written and lots of fun.
Garden Hobby Kit
Another hobby that can be learned from a kit is starting garden seedlings, especially herbs. A seed starting kit
typically contains a pot, a small trowel, seeds, fertilizer, and a greenhouse dome or cover. Potting soil may need
to be purchased separately.
When choosing a hobby kit, be careful to get one that is appropriate for the recipient. Sometimes a hobby kit is
quite challenging. An example of a difficult project is an electronics kit for wiring one's own radio. If a kit is
a gift for a child and it is too hard, it will wind up gathering dust on some shelf. In fact, it might gather dust
even if you buy it for yourself! Consider getting a smaller project that you can finish in a short time so you can
get a feel for the hobby. The next hobby kit you buy can be harder if you find that you enjoy the hobby and have a
real desire to learn more about it.
